What Do New Shares And Insider Buying Reveal About International Petroleum’s (TSX:IPCO) Capital Discipline?

In late February 2026, International Petroleum Corporation issued 671,225 common shares following the vesting of employee share units, bringing its total to 112,826,752 voting shares outstanding with none held in treasury. Shortly after, Director Mike Nicholson acquired 25,000 common shares, a move that highlights insider alignment with shareholders and confidence in the company’s direction. A Look At 1911 Gold’s Valuation As A $30 Million Credit Facility Reshapes True North Plans

Why 1911 Gold’s New Credit Facility Matters 1911 Gold (TSXV:AUMB) has drawn fresh attention after securing a $30,000,000 credit facility from Auramet International Inc., intended to fund equipment purchases, underground development, and mill upgrades at the True North Gold Project. The financing is structured in two equal tranches of $15,000,000. The second tranche is available between month three and month six after closing and carries a 12% annual interest rate, paid monthly. Why Faraday Copper (TSX:FDY) Is Up 19.4% After Strategic C$100M Placement With BHP Involvement

Faraday Copper Corp announced in February 2026 a non-brokered private placement of 23,810,000 common shares at C$4.20 each, targeting proceeds of about C$100,002,000 with participation from the Lundin Family Trusts, a wholly owned BHP Group subsidiary, and other investors. This financing not only boosts Faraday Copper’s funding pool but also brings in mining-sector heavyweight backers whose involvement may reshape its long-term partnerships and project optionality. How Allied Gold’s 2026–2027 Production Guidance Could Impact Allied Gold (TSX:AAUC) Investors

In February 2026, Allied Gold Corporation reported that it produced 117,004 ounces of gold in the fourth quarter of 2025 and 379,081 ounces for the full year. At the same time, the company issued multi-year guidance indicating higher anticipated output through 2027, underpinned by Kurmuk’s contribution and expected stable performance across its existing mines. Laurentian Bank Reshapes Profile With Loan Sale And Fairstone Acquisition

Laurentian Bank of Canada (TSX:LB) has completed the sale of its syndicated loan portfolio to National Bank of Canada. Fairstone Bank of Canada has agreed to acquire all common shares of Laurentian Bank of Canada, subject to shareholder approval. These moves are part of Laurentian Bank of Canada's plan to focus on specialty commercial banking and exit retail and SME banking.
